Mastoiditis refers to the inflammation or infection of the mastoid cells as a result of a middle ear infection. The bacteria from the middle ear travels to air cells of the mastoid bone, causing an infection. Some of the symptoms include fever, ear lobe swelling, redness and tenderness behind the ear, and drainage from the ear.
